Episode 1593 of The Entertainment Report With Ray Melo

News stories includes 'Mortal Kombat' movie release pushed back one week; 'Succession' star Jeremy Strong to play Jonas Salk in biopic; 'The Mitchells vs. the Machines' trailer shows family take on robot apocalypse; 'Spirit Untamed': A young girl connects with a wild mustang in new trailer; 'Knives Out' sequels move to Netflix, Daniel Craig returning; Logan Paul eliminated from 'Masked Singer'; CBS revives 'CSI' for 2021-22; Colin Firth lands lead in HBO Max's limited series 'The Staircase'; 'Real Housewives' star Jen Shah arrested in fraud scheme; Nickelodeon pulls two 'SpongeBob SquarePants' episodes; 'The Conners': Danielle Harris, Brian Austin Green to guest star in Season 3; 'The Peripheral': Jack Reynor to star in Amazon sci-fi thriller; Donald Faison confirms 'Powerpuff Girls' role; Bob Odenkirk on being an action star: 'If I could train, I could play that part'; 'Young Sheldon' gets three-season renewal at CBS; ABC orders Season 30 of 'Dancing with the Stars'; Amy Winehouse's mother working with BBC on documentary; Britney Spears on 'Framing Britney Spears': 'I cried for two weeks'; and Gwen Stefani performs 'Slow Clap,' talks new music on 'GMA'.
